Searched refs:patched_cb (Results 1 – 5 of 5) sorted by relevance
286 cb = job->patched_cb; in ext_queue_schedule_job()393 if (job->patched_cb) in hw_queue_schedule_job()394 ptr = job->patched_cb->bus_address; in hw_queue_schedule_job()426 hdev->asic_funcs->gen_signal_cb(hdev, job->patched_cb, in init_signal_cs()520 wait_prop.data = (void *) job->patched_cb; in init_wait_cs()
233 parser.patched_cb = NULL; in cs_parser()238 job->patched_cb = NULL; in cs_parser()245 job->patched_cb = parser.patched_cb; in cs_parser()248 atomic_inc(&job->patched_cb->cs_cnt); in cs_parser()277 if (job->patched_cb) { in complete_job()278 atomic_dec(&job->patched_cb->cs_cnt); in complete_job()279 hl_cb_put(job->patched_cb); in complete_job()1742 job->patched_cb = job->user_cb; in cs_ioctl_signal_wait_create_jobs()
1569 struct hl_cb *patched_cb; member1611 struct hl_cb *patched_cb; member
969 job->patched_cb = job->user_cb; in _gaudi_init_tpc_mem()1193 wait_prop.data = (void *) job->patched_cb; in gaudi_collective_master_init_job()1376 bool patched_cb; in gaudi_collective_wait_create_job() local1391 patched_cb = true; in gaudi_collective_wait_create_job()1400 patched_cb = false; in gaudi_collective_wait_create_job()1414 hdev->mmu_enable && !patched_cb); in gaudi_collective_wait_create_job()1442 if (patched_cb) in gaudi_collective_wait_create_job()1443 job->patched_cb = job->user_cb; in gaudi_collective_wait_create_job()1445 job->patched_cb = NULL; in gaudi_collective_wait_create_job()5533 kernel_pkt = parser->patched_cb->kernel_address + in gaudi_patch_cb()[all …]
3021 cb = job->patched_cb; in goya_send_job_on_qman0()3855 kernel_pkt = parser->patched_cb->kernel_address + in goya_patch_cb()3966 parser->patched_cb = hl_cb_get(hdev, &hdev->kernel_cb_mgr, in goya_parse_cb_mmu()3969 if (!parser->patched_cb) { in goya_parse_cb_mmu()3980 memcpy(parser->patched_cb->kernel_address, in goya_parse_cb_mmu()3988 parser->user_cb = parser->patched_cb; in goya_parse_cb_mmu()3993 hl_cb_put(parser->patched_cb); in goya_parse_cb_mmu()3999 hl_cb_put(parser->patched_cb); in goya_parse_cb_mmu()4038 parser->patched_cb = hl_cb_get(hdev, &hdev->kernel_cb_mgr, in goya_parse_cb_no_mmu()4041 if (!parser->patched_cb) { in goya_parse_cb_no_mmu()[all …]